Does Costco Sell Nespresso? Unveiling the Coffee Conundrum

Yes, Costco does sell Nespresso machines and capsules. However, like the elusive perfect espresso pull, navigating Costco’s Nespresso offerings requires a bit of insider knowledge. It’s not always a straightforward “yes” or “no,” as availability can vary by location, season, and Costco’s ever-shifting inventory. Let’s dive into the specifics to help you brew up the best deal.

Decoding Costco’s Nespresso Deals

Costco is renowned for its bulk buying power and deeply discounted prices, and Nespresso products are no exception. You can often find Nespresso machines bundled with milk frothers or large quantities of capsules at prices significantly lower than you’d find at department stores or directly from Nespresso. The catch? Availability isn’t guaranteed.

  • In-Store Availability: Check your local Costco’s appliance section. The models and capsule flavors they carry will change. Inventory turns over quickly, especially during promotional periods. Be prepared to be flexible with your preferred Nespresso machine color or capsule intensity. What they offer today may not be there tomorrow.

  • Online Options: Costco.com offers a broader selection of Nespresso products than you might find in-store. You can usually find multiple Nespresso Vertuo and Original Line machines available online, along with various capsule assortment packs. Online ordering also offers the convenience of home delivery, bypassing the potential weekend Costco crowds.

  • Special Events and Roadshows: Keep an eye out for special Nespresso roadshows or events within your local Costco. These events often feature Nespresso representatives offering demonstrations, exclusive bundles, and even deeper discounts than usual. It’s an excellent opportunity to ask questions and taste test different capsule varieties before committing to a large purchase.

Why Buy Nespresso at Costco?

The main draw to buying Nespresso at Costco is the price. Costco often bundles machines with accessories or offers significant discounts on bulk capsule purchases. If you’re a regular Nespresso drinker, buying in bulk from Costco can result in significant savings over time. Just be sure to factor in the cost of your Costco membership when calculating your savings.

The Fine Print: Consider These Factors

Before you rush off to your nearest Costco in search of Nespresso bargains, keep these points in mind:

  • Membership Required: To shop at Costco, you need a paid membership. Factor the cost of membership into your overall savings to ensure you’re truly getting a better deal.

  • Limited Selection: While Costco’s Nespresso offerings are attractive, the selection can be more limited than what you’d find directly from Nespresso. You might not find your preferred machine color or capsule flavor.

  • Warranty and Returns: Costco has a famously generous return policy. This can be a major advantage when purchasing a potentially expensive appliance like a Nespresso machine. Be sure to keep your receipt and packaging in case you need to return the item. Always review the specific warranty offered with the Nespresso model.

Nespresso at Costco: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Here are answers to 12 frequently asked questions about buying Nespresso products at Costco to give you the complete picture:

1. What Nespresso Machines Does Costco Typically Sell?

Costco frequently carries both Nespresso Vertuo Line and Nespresso Original Line machines. Common models include the Vertuo Next, VertuoPlus, and various Original Line machines bundled with Aeroccino milk frothers. Machine availability is not consistent, with new deals and bundles coming and going all the time.

2. Can I Buy Nespresso Capsules in Bulk at Costco?

Absolutely! Costco is a prime location for purchasing Nespresso capsules in bulk. You can find multi-sleeve packs of various flavors, offering significant savings compared to buying individual sleeves. Capsule options available in bulk can vary. Check both online and in-store for the most up-to-date offerings.

3. Are Nespresso Capsules at Costco Cheaper Than Elsewhere?

Generally, yes. Buying Nespresso capsules in bulk at Costco typically results in a lower per-capsule cost than buying them individually from Nespresso boutiques or other retailers. Take advantage of the bulk savings!

4. Does Costco Carry Nespresso-Compatible Capsules?

While Costco primarily focuses on genuine Nespresso capsules, they occasionally offer third-party Nespresso-compatible capsules. However, their selection of compatible capsules is typically more limited than what you’d find on platforms like Amazon.

5. How Often Does Costco Restock Nespresso Products?

Restocking frequency varies depending on the location and the popularity of the product. High-demand items like Nespresso machines and popular capsule flavors tend to be restocked more frequently. It’s always best to check with your local Costco directly to inquire about restocking schedules.

6. Can I Return a Nespresso Machine to Costco?

Yes, Costco has a generous return policy that typically allows you to return a Nespresso machine within a reasonable timeframe if you’re not satisfied. However, check the specific return policy at your local Costco. Ensure you have the original receipt and packaging.

7. Does Costco Offer Nespresso Machine Repair Services?

Costco does not directly offer Nespresso machine repair services. However, Nespresso offers its own repair and maintenance services. Contact Nespresso directly for assistance with repairs or troubleshooting. Also check if your Costco purchase came with an extended warranty that might cover repairs.

8. Are Costco’s Nespresso Deals Available Online?

Yes, Costco.com often features Nespresso deals that may not be available in-store. Check the website regularly for the most up-to-date offerings. Online offers might also have limited-time sales and promotions.

9. Do I Need a Costco Membership to Buy Nespresso Online?

Yes, you need a Costco membership to purchase Nespresso products on Costco.com. However, keep an eye out for occasional promotions where non-members can shop certain items online.

10. How Can I Find Out About Nespresso Roadshows at Costco?

Check your local Costco’s event calendar or ask a staff member about upcoming roadshows. You can also sign up for Costco’s email newsletter or follow them on social media for updates on special events. Don’t miss a chance to get an exclusive deal!

11. What If My Local Costco Doesn’t Have the Nespresso Product I Want?

You can check Costco.com to see if the product is available online. You can also inquire with a Costco employee about potential future availability or if they can special order the item for you. Consider checking a different Costco location in your area.

12. Is Buying Nespresso at Costco Worth It?

For frequent Nespresso users, buying machines and capsules in bulk at Costco can be a cost-effective option. The generous return policy also provides added peace of mind. However, consider membership fees, limited selection, and fluctuating stock levels to determine if it’s the right choice for you. Assess your coffee consumption habits and desired capsule flavors to make an informed decision.
